MOREHEAD, Ky. --
  Morehead State Football is set for its Pioneer League debut Saturday as the Eagles fly up north to face St. Thomas. Kick-off on St. Paul, Minnesota's far west side is set for 2 p.m. ET

The game can be heard on the Eagle Sports Radio Network with WIVY-96.3 FM serving as flagship station. Chuck Mraz and Jason Blanton provide the radio call. Fans can also hear it on MSUEagles.com, WGOH-100.9 FM/1370 AM and WMST-106.9 FM/1150 AM. The game will stream live on Midco Sports Plus (subscription required).

The Eagles venture to the Land of 10,000 (likely closer to 100,000) lakes for a first-ever meeting with newest Pioneer League foe St. Thomas. The Tommies joined the league last season but were not on the Eagles' schedule for 2022.

GAME NOTES
• After two games (and three weeks into the season), MSU ranks 10th in the nation in FCS in fewest penalties. The Eagles have only been caught with nine penalties so far.

•  Quarterback Carter Cravens earned the PFL's first Offensive Player of the Week honor for 2023. Cravens completed 21 passes for 236 yards and three touchdowns in his first career start and also rushed for a team-high 82 yards against West Virginia State.

•  Junior kicker Nathan Hazlett is on the Fred Mitchell Award preseason watch list for the second consecutive season. The Award is presented annually to the nation's top place-kicker in FCS, Division II, Division III, NAIA and NJCAA for excellence on the football field and in the community. Hazlett is a perfect 4-of-4 on field goals with five PATs. He was 3-of-3 on field goals at Mercer.

• Morehead State leads the PFL and ranks fifth among all FCS teams in time of possession, at 35:43 per game. The first quarter has been particularly fruitful, where the Eagles held the possession for more than 11 minutes against WVSU and 12 minutes at Mercer.

• With 266.0 yards per game, quarterback Carter Cravens ranks 21st nationally in total offense. While averaging 211 passing per outing, Cravens also leads the rushing attack with 54.5 yards per game.

• Receivers Kyle Daly and Ryan Upp both caught TD passes at Mercer. Both co-lead the offense with eight catches, with two of Upp's in the end zone. Isaiah Davis leads the receivers in yards per catch. He has just three catches but averages 19.3 on those balls.

•  Defensive back Cooper Krezek comes into the game with 13 solo stops in 2023 among his 14 tackles. Kezek has done just about everything well on defense in his career, with 229 career tackles, 15.5 TFLs, 16 pass break ups and three blocked kicks.

• Running back Caleb Ramseur leads the PFL in kickoff returns. The junior college transfer averages 24.1 per return, which ranks 19th among all FCS return men.

•  Linebacker Jahleel Holmes is the Eagles' leading tackler, with 17 stops on the season. In his four seasons, Holmes now has 128 career tackles.

•  MSU's season captains are Nathan Hazlett, James Louis and Cooper Krezek.

•  Morehead State has 50+ new players on the roster for 2023.

• Junior running back James Louis and junior defensive back Cooper Krezek were honored on the official preseason All-Pioneer Football League team.
